Quality food and identity through the activities of the Slow food organization During the nineties of the twentieth century, the focus on sustainable development paths and the more attention of consumers in the local cuisine, have moved a range of actors towards the protection of agricultural production and agro-food. The national and international policies aimed at conservation of biodiversity and protect these assets through food origin labeling and traceability. However, these policies are guided by the preservation of food and mass consumption 'local' food, whose characteristics often transcend territorial and identity elements, that make them 'typical'. The latter, however, connects to the careful work of non-governmental organizations like Slow Food. This international association, as a modern Diogenes, seeks to bring to the attention of the community, locally and globally, a number of forget and/or neglected agri-food, tarnished by modernization, globalization and standardization of dietary habits that, over the years, have erased diversity.
